ECUADOR HUMMINGBIRD PHOTOGRAPHY WORKSHOP WITH MULTI-FLASH SYSTEM – (Rescheduled)

Home to 152 species of hummingbirds, Ecuador has the most varieties of hummingbird population in the world. With different altitudes, different hummingbirds can be observed and this becomes a paradise for bird lovers and wildlife photographers. This particular guided photography tour is designed specifically for hummingbird photography. A multi-flash system with feeders is shared by only two photographers to allow maximum photographing time. The tour will travel to three different resorts in three different altitudes to allow photographers to photograph different species of hummingbirds. Guided bird watching tours are led by expert bird guides on specially designed bird watching trails to see different wildlife in the region. During the tour, participants will enjoy the accommodation as well as the culinary experience provided at the lodge. A city tour on the last day of the tour will give you a lasting memory of the trip.

TANZANIA – KENYA SAFARI PHOTOGRAPHY WORKSHOP

Tanzania and Kenya are remarkable countries with Africa’s top national parks including Tarangire, Serengeti, Ngorongoro and Maasai Mara, they are also the top destinations for safari and tropical beach experiences. The Northern circuit of Tanzania with Tarangire, Serengeti and Ngorongoro Craer together with the Southern Maasai Mara National Reserve offer one of the best classical safari in Africa, especially in late summer with the annual wildebeest migration. During your safari game drives, you will have little problem spotting the prominent African animals in Tanzania, including lion, elephant, giraffe and buffalo. In Serengeti, you will likely see the big cats and in Ngorongoro Crater, black rhinos are easy to spot.

ABOUT GAME DRIVES

Each safari vehicle comes with a dedicated driver and will seat only two photographers. The vehicle is equipped with special wooden platforms along the open windows for you to rest and lock your camera equipment so you won’t need a tripod. Your dedicated driver is also an experienced safari guide and the vehicle will be at your disposal during the game drive. The photographers may have different interests in wildlife photography and your driver will be able to assist you in identifying and locating the animals you desire to photograph during the game drive. During the game drives, you are required to remain inside the vehicle at all time.
